Lots of tankage and use the mainsail to catch rain. Instead of raising it all the way you leave a pounch at the bottom, all the rain that hits that square yardage comes out the end of the boom like a gusher, conduct it by bucket usually. Anchored out bring water with every trip to stay topped up. I also scavenge likely looking wood/driftwood for fuel, have a little wood locker, use that in the grill.
